Are hospitals free in Denmark?

Most medical care is free, including GP appointments, hospital stays, mental health and long-term care. You’ll still have to pay for some medical services. For example, dental check-ups cost around 200 Danish kroner. Prescriptions are not free, but you’ll pay a maximum limit each year.

What is the biggest hospital in Denmark?

Rigshospitalet
Rigshospitalet (meaning The National, State or Kingdom Hospital, but not usually translated) is the largest hospital in Denmark and the most highly specialised hospital in the country.

Does Denmark have private hospitals?

Denmark provides “free” health care to all residents, funded through taxes. There is an optional private health care sector, but it is tiny compared with the vastly larger public system that is used by most of the population.

Does Denmark have universal health care?

All citizens in Denmark enjoy universal, equal and free healthcare services. Citizens have equal access to treatment, diagnosis and choice of hospital under health insurance group one.

What is the healthcare system in Denmark?

As a student and resident in Denmark you will have access to the Danish healthcare system. The Danish healthcare system offers equal and universal access for all residents. As an international student and resident in Denmark you will have access to free medical treatments with some exceptions, such as dental care and physiotherapy.

What is the health insurance in Denmark?

The best known private health insurance is Health Insurance Denmark, which primarily subsidises dental treatment, purchase of glasses, chiropractor treatment and medical supplies. The subsidy amount depends on the coverage you choose.

What is the health care of Denmark?

Denmark has a comprehensive public health care system, including doctors, medical specialists, hospitals, health service, home care, health visitor services, paediatric dental care and more. The Danish health care system is based on the principle of equal access to the health care system’s services for all citizens.
